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
569823609 30 862
26785591 842292928
26785591 842292928
1402394 221 15593781 141
All about undefined
Interested in learning more?
26785591 842292928
1402394 221 15593781 141
See more
35543 53786760778 9396
12 97194478359 9282
See more
020976 609 938733630
198564896 6659137 47 234885
See more